Paul Carpenter has been keeping and breeding insects and spiders for more than 40 years.
For the past 20 years, he has travelled to tropical forests all over the world searching for tarantula spiders. The purpose of the trips is to study, photograph and film the insects, spiders and any other interesting fauna in these forests.
Paul will be giving a talk on his natural history travels in Asia.
